X-Git-Url: https://git.creatis.insa-lyon.fr/pubgit/?a=blobdiff_plain;f=lib%2Fsrc1%2Fbrukerobjectvaryingproperties.h;h=625e62f219de0ba5b3e0dfe8eb0a242393bf9e8e;hb=bcce50eae2804247af45026ca20665a22ff073a3;hp=9158a68068589e541c688a6dffe8911e40ec7feb;hpb=0194cf3ca5e4249a389cc809d3de6fae07249fa4;p=creaBruker.git diff --git a/lib/src1/brukerobjectvaryingproperties.h b/lib/src1/brukerobjectvaryingproperties.h index 9158a68..625e62f 100644 --- a/lib/src1/brukerobjectvaryingproperties.h +++ b/lib/src1/brukerobjectvaryingproperties.h @@ -32,26 +32,26 @@ public: BrukerObjectVaryingProperties(); ~BrukerObjectVaryingProperties(); - double getTE (int theValue) const; - double getPositionP (int theValue) const; - double getPositionR (int theValue) const; - double getPositionS (int theValue) const; - double getPositionTimePerNR(int theValue) const; - int getAcquisitionOrder (int theValue) const; + double getTE (unsigned int theValue) const; + double getPositionP (unsigned int theValue) const; + double getPositionR (unsigned int theValue) const; + double getPositionS (unsigned int theValue) const; + double getPositionTimePerNR(unsigned int theValue) const; + int getAcquisitionOrder (unsigned int theValue) const; - std::vector > getOrientation(int theValue) const; + std::vector > getOrientation(unsigned int theValue) const; bool init(std::map &BrukerHM, std::vector &LoopStruct); private: - void setPositionTimePerNR (std::map &BrukerHM, std::vector &LoopStruct); - void setOrientation (std::map &BrukerHM, std::vector &LoopStruct); - void setAcquisitionOrder (std::map &BrukerHM, std::vector &LoopStruct); - void setPositionS (std::map &BrukerHM); - void setPositionR (std::map &BrukerHM); - void setPositionP (std::map &BrukerHM); - void setTE (std::map &BrukerHM); + void computePositionTimePerNR (std::map &BrukerHM, std::vector &LoopStruct); + void computeOrientation (std::map &BrukerHM, std::vector &LoopStruct); + void computeAcquisitionOrder (std::map &BrukerHM, std::vector &LoopStruct); + void computePositionS (std::map &BrukerHM); + void computePositionR (std::map &BrukerHM); + void computePositionP (std::map &BrukerHM); + void computeTE (std::map &BrukerHM); std::vector TE; std::vector PositionR; std::vector PositionP;